I'm in the middle of speccing up a new gaming rig... Now I need to sort out a case..

Priorities: SPACE & COOLING.

Space; Needs to accomodate a high end GPU and 1 of the following;
1. Corsair H50-1
2. Prolimatech Megahalems Performance CPU Cooler

Cooling; Additional fans for the best cooling possible and good air flow.

I won't be spending mega bucks on 100+ fans in the case to bring it to sub zero's temps.. Just enough to keep it healthy.

I'm fancying the CM690 but that's a little over the £50 I'd like to spend.... Possibility though.

So what can you recommend for around the £50 mark with the above criteria?
Also, is a psu at the bottom of the case going to interfere with any of the above 2 cooling solutions?

I've got a cm-690

managed to fit the titan fenrir cooler in it (not sure how much bigger the Megahalems is)

and i've got a hd4890 with a lot of room to spare :)

My oc'd i7 reaches 50 c max under load, except for in gta4 where it hits 60 but I've got 2 free fan bays so i could probably improve cooling a bit.
 
You'll have to spend more than £50 on a case for it to accomodate high end gaming gear, especially if you want the cooling to be half decent. I learnt this the hard way. Try adding another £30 or so onto your budget and you can get some nice lian li cases that would do the job, or antec. You could also look at the new fractal design cases put onto the ocuk recently.
